Plasma cell myeloma, clear cell variant with expression of IgM and numerous asteroid B-cells

Ortiz-Hidalgo C, Almanza-Huante E

ABSTRACT

Background: The cytomorphology of plasma cell neoplasms can vary from indistinguishable forms of mature normal plasma cells to immature plasmablastic, pleomorphic or small cells, among others. These unusual forms may lead to an erroneous diagnosis.
Clinical cases: A 73-year-old male patient with plasma cell myeloma with clear cell features expressing CD138/IgM/kappa. The bone marrow biopsy also showed numerous asteroid-shaped B cells with dendritic cytoplasmic processes. These B lymphocytes expressed CD20 and CD79a and had the features of thymic asteroid B cells.
Conclusions: This is the first report of a plasma cell myeloma with asteroid B cellrich microenvironment in bone marrow. Due to the close association between these two cell populations, neoplastic plasma cells might depend upon asteroid B cells, but this remains to be determined.
